" The evolutionary process cares little about what happens to us after we have children and get them to a safe age, so there are a whole bunch of middle-aged maladies, including Huntington’s and most forms of cancer, that we humans would want to eliminate, even though nature sees no need to. "

Walter Isaacson , The Code Breaker: Jennifer Doudna, Gene Editing, and the Future of the Human Race
